Artificial intelligence (AI) is changing the casino industry by optimizing operations, improving customer interactions, and improving security protocols. A 2023 report by Deloitte shows that AI tools can enhance operational efficiency by up to 30%, allowing casinos to more effectively manage supplies and cut costs.

In 2022, the Bellagio in Las Vegas implemented an AI-driven customer assistance system that analyzes player behavior to offer personalized gaming interactions and tailored promotions.

Moreover, AI algorithms are being used to assess vast amounts of data to anticipate gaming developments and customer preferences. While the incorporation of AI offers countless advantages, it is crucial for casinos to maintain a equilibrium between technology and the human touch. Customized customer assistance remains a vital aspect of the gaming interaction, and casinos should ensure that AI complements rather than substitutes human contact.
